What Are the Challenges of Finding the Right Metal Roofing Contractor?  

Thad Barnette from the Metal Roofing Channel speaking with a metal roofing contractor

Multiple Options  

Metal roofing has grown significantly in the last decade. As with any industry, rapid growth means more bad actors flocking to the scene to try to make a quick buck, especially in extreme-weather regions like Florida and California.  

While it’s important to have a wide variety of options, it can be challenging to figure out who’s legitimate and who’s just trying to cash in on a new trend, even if you’re doing thorough research. 

Technical Skills  

Metal roof installation is highly technical and requires more expertise than other roofing types like asphalt shingles. This is especially true for standing seam systems. Unique roofing details are needed to prevent leaking around chimney and penetration areas, and sometimes roofers will have to solve problems on the fly during the project.  

It can take years for installers to feel fully confident installing these systems. Metal roofs can last sixty years and even decades longer – but that often comes down to how well the installation was done. And while the demand for metal roofing has grown, the supply of qualified, experienced metal roofing labor has lagged behind. As with many other industries, metal roofing is facing a shortage of skilled, reliable installers to complete projects.  

Investment vs. Trust  

Aside from the sheer cost of investing in a metal roof, a roof is also the first line of defense on your home, protecting everything  – including family and pets – from the outside world.  

That amount of investment requires a high amount of trust from the contractor you’re working with. It’s important that your contractor is not just experienced and reliable, but they should also take all the unique parts of your project into account and offer their time to answer any questions and concerns you may have.
